The StatsD receiver is part of the contrib distribution of the OpenTelemetry Collector (
otelcol-contrib). It isn’t included in the core distribution.Prerequisites
- Create an Axiom account.
- Create a dataset in Axiom where you send your data.
- Create an API token in Axiom with permissions to ingest data to the dataset you have created.
When you create the dataset, select Metrics as the dataset type. StatsD data arrives in Axiom as OTel metrics, and metrics require their own dedicated dataset. For more information, see Create dataset.
Configure the OpenTelemetry Collector
Add the StatsD receiver and an OTLP/HTTP exporter that sends data to Axiom:Replace
AXIOM_DOMAIN with the base domain of your edge deployment. For more information, see Edge deployments.Replace API_TOKEN with the Axiom API token you have generated. For added security, store the API token in an environment variable.Replace DATASET_NAME with the name of the Axiom dataset where you send your data.For metrics, use the x-axiom-metrics-dataset header instead of x-axiom-dataset.Send a test metric
With the collector running, send a test counter using netcat:test.requests metric appears in your Metrics dataset in Axiom.
